Lansdowne House, On vs Oodnadatta, South Australia Climate & Distance Between

Australia flag
  • The distance between Lansdowne House, On, Canada and Oodnadatta, South Australia, Australia is approximately 15,514 km or 9,641 mi.
  • To reach Lansdowne House, On in this distance one would set out from Oodnadatta, South Australia bearing 40.3°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Lansdowne House, On bearing 110.5° or ESE .
  • Lansdowne House, On has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c) whereas Oodnadatta, South Australia has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Lansdowne House, On is in or near the boreal wet forest biome whereas Oodnadatta, South Australia is in or near the warm temperate desert scrub biome.
  • The mean temperature is 22.6 °C (40.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 22.5 °C (40.5°F) more in Lansdowne House, On.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 515.8 mm (20.3 in) more which is equivalent to 515.8 l/m² (12.66 US gal/ft²) or 5,158,000 l/ha (551,424 US gal/ac) more. About 4 1/9 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 23.9° lower in Lansdowne House, On than in Oodnadatta, South Australia.
